glass sandblasting machine
A glass sandblasting machine represents an essential industrial equipment designed to create decorative patterns, frosted finishes, and precise surface treatments on glass materials. This sophisticated machinery utilizes compressed air to propel abrasive particles at high velocity against glass surfaces, resulting in controlled erosion that produces desired aesthetic and functional effects. The fundamental operation involves loading glass panels into a secure chamber where operators can direct abrasive media through specialized nozzles to achieve uniform or patterned results. Modern glass sandblasting machine units incorporate advanced pressure regulation systems, ensuring consistent material removal rates across different glass thicknesses and compositions. The technological framework of these machines encompasses multiple integrated components including air compressors, abrasive delivery systems, dust collection mechanisms, and protective enclosures that safeguard operators while maintaining environmental compliance. Primary functions extend beyond simple surface frosting to include creating intricate artistic designs, removing coatings, preparing surfaces for bonding applications, and producing anti-slip textures on architectural glass elements. Glass sandblasting machine technology has evolved significantly with digital controls replacing manual operation methods, allowing programmers to input precise parameters for depth, pattern complexity, and coverage areas. Applications span numerous industries including architectural glazing, automotive glass manufacturing, decorative home furnishings, signage production, and artistic glass studios. The versatility of a glass sandblasting machine makes it indispensable for commercial operations requiring repeatable quality standards and customization capabilities. Whether processing flat panels, curved surfaces, or three-dimensional glass objects, these machines adapt to diverse project requirements through interchangeable nozzle configurations and adjustable pressure settings that accommodate everything from delicate etching to aggressive material removal.
